Job Description:
Position Type: Maintenance/Custodial/CustodianDate Posted: 9/20/2024Location: John Marshall High SchoolDate Available: ASAPClosing Date: 09/27/2024WORK YEAR: Full-time, year round position; 8 hours per day; 6:00 AM - 2:30 PM CLASSIFICATION: B-3-2 SALARY: $26.99 per hour (entry level - base rate) plus an additional rate based upon licenses held. BENEFITS: Benefits available. Contact the Insurance office @ 507-###-#### for detailed insurance information. Make sure to reference the exact job posting. If you have questions regarding a job posting, contact the Office of Human Resources @ 507-###-#### or email ...@rochesterschools.org Job Summary:
  • Complies with all School District and OSHA policies.
  • Will be required to be available on call for weekend and after hour emergencies to support site activities. On call rotation weeks will be divided among available utility technicians. Will carry the on call phone and remote access laptop during assigned times. Will be compensated based on hourly rate and minimum 2 hours pay per maintenance contract when reporting to a site for a call.
  • Completes all duties listed on the daily schedule and maintains daily upkeep of assigned vehicle and equipment.
  • Completes all required preventative maintenance request in a timely manner.
  • Completes required daily visual walk troughs of HVAC and electrical rooms to include roof top units.
  • Records all needed repairs, inspections, boiler checks and makes repairs as needed or directed.
  • Ensures building and property is secure during shift and reports incidents and hazardous conditions to supervisor.
  • Snow removal expected.
  • Overtime for district wide snow removal is expected.
  • Operates motorized equipment used for snow removal.
  • Moves up to 50 pounds of project materials and/or tools to remote building locations.
  • Stands on ladders and platforms lifts, at heights up to 30 feet for extended periods of time.
  • Performs essential maintenance to the facility or equipment which may involve, but not limited to the following activities: reaching, crouching; kneeling; shoveling; working in narrow and/or confining spaces: underground, overhead, and at ground level; twisting of the waist, shoulders, and legs; and lying on stomach and/or back.
  • Works under the supervision of the Utility Tech Support Lead and the Coordinator of Maintenance Services.
  • Performs work or substitutes in other Facilities Department as directed by supervisor.
  • Performs other duties within the level of responsibility assigned by the supervisors.
  • Performs general and specialized maintenance to the building structure or carpentry components including flooring, walls, ceiling, or built in cabinets and attaching various items to building structure.
  • Make repairs to building furniture.
License Requirement:
  • High School diploma or GED required.
  • Minnesota Driver's License.
  • Building Utilities Mechanical Certificate Preferred or equivalent.
  • 3 years' experience working in a commercial or school setting on HVAC equipment.
  • Carpentry, Electrical and Plumbing experience.
  • 1st Class C boiler's license required. Will consider a 2nd Class C at time of hire but must obtain 1st Class C license within 90 days.

  • Current Registered Unlicensed Electrician.
  • Current Certified Pool Operator License.
Required Skills:
  • Must be able to work with minimal supervision.
  • Exceptional customer services skills.
  • Excellent communication skills are required.
  • Excellent time management skills and the ability to prioritize work in most effective and efficient way.
  • Ability to work effectively with others and utilize effective team-building skills.
  • Ability to effectively operate commercial snow removal equipment.
  • Basic Carpentry knowledge.
  • Basic Electrical knowledge.
  • Basic Plumbing knowledge.
  • Strong computer skills and knowledge of building automation programs.
  • Knowledge of commercial building hot water systems, steam boiler plants and chilled water systems.
  • Knowledge of HVAC air handlers, pumps, fans, motors and other associated equipment.
  • Knowledge in kitchen appliance repair and refrigeration systems.
Physical requirements:
  • Stooping, bending, occasional awkward positions. Must be able to lift over 50 lbs., 80 lbs. assisted.
  • Ability to work in moderately hazardous conditions in outdoor environments and within buildings
  • Moves up to 50 pounds of project materials and/or tools to remote building locations.
  • Erect and stand on scaffolding, ladders, and platforms lifts, at heights up to 30 feet for extended periods of time.
